Duties and Responsibilities

The Program Manager shall serve as the Contractor’s primary point of contact for the Contracting Officer’s Representative (COR) and Government senior-level managers. The Program Manager will be responsible for the overall management, administration, and performance of the IT Service Desk program supporting 24 hours a day, 7 days per week operations. Specific duties include:

  • Provide on-site leadership at the Government’s central TSD office in the DC Metropolitan Area.
  • Serve as the senior Contractor representative and interface with the COR and designated Government officials.
  • Manage a large-scale IT Service Desk workforce (minimum 50 staff) operating continuously (24/7/365).
  • Oversee service delivery across geographically dispersed Government facilities, ensuring compliance with performance standards.
  • Direct staffing, scheduling, training, and operational planning to maintain uninterrupted IT Service Desk operations.
  • Ensure program performance metrics are met and reported regularly to the Government.
  • Identify risks and implement mitigation strategies to ensure mission continuity.
  • Maintain compliance with all contractual and Government requirements.
